Cadw's description
Location
Situated on W side of B4413 at outer edge of Aberdaron village, some 600m from centre.
History
Milestone, later C19, one of a series of similar milestones on the main roads of the Llyn, presumably indicating a later phase of the turnpike system than the boulder stones on the Uwchmynydd to Rhiw road.
Exterior
Milestone, cut slate slab with top corners cut off inscribed 'Miles, Pwllheli 17, Sarn 6'.
Reason for designation
Included as part of the series of similar stones on the main roads of the region.
